A circular walk from Redmile, (30)
Meandering gently towards Grantham the Grantham Canal is a pleasant place to walk an enjoy the countryside. Opened in 1798, expressly to carry coal from the Trent to Grantham, it was closed in 1936. It is the concern of the Grantham Canal Restoration Society who, as part of a wider partnership, are endeavouring to bring it back into a navigable state. See Link
To follow this walk of about 6 miles along the canal and public footpaths, park in the village of Redmile somewhere near the Peacock Inn and walk north west out of the village to the bridge where you can gain access to the tow path.
